International Spread of Block Printing



Explore the around the world trip of block printing as it goes beyond boundaries and cultures, leaving a long-term effect on textile customs. From its origins in China around 220 AD, block printing followed the Silk Road, reaching countries like India, Japan, and at some point making its method to Europe throughout the 12th century. The method spread swiftly due to its performance in developing intricate layouts on textile.

In India, block printing, called 'Dabu' or 'Bagru,' became a considerable part of the nation's textile heritage. Artisans diligently sculpted wood blocks with detailed patterns, each telling an one-of-a-kind story. These blocks were after that dipped in vivid dyes and stamped onto various textiles, producing vivid and thorough layouts. The custom continues to prosper in regions like Rajasthan, where proficient artisans give their methods via generations.

Methods and Devices Utilized Worldwide



Around the world, artisans utilize a diverse selection of strategies and devices to create detailed block print textiles that catch the essence of their cultural heritage. From the careful hand-carving of wooden blocks in India to the delicate knife-cut stencils in Japan, each technique showcases a distinct blend of craftsmanship and custom.

In India, artisans diligently carve elaborate designs right into wooden blocks, which are then dipped in dye and stamped onto fabric with accuracy. This labor-intensive process results in the vibrant and in-depth patterns characteristic of Indian block prints.

In Japan, artisans use a different technique called katazome, where they cut designs right into paper stencils making use of special blades prior to using rice paste and color onto the textile. This technique allows for detailed concepts to be repeated with precision, creating classy and polished patterns on fabrics.
